Conditions

Acne Vulgaris

Interventions

Two groups, each with 10 volunteers aged 12 years and over, will receive deodorized fish oil (1000 mg) and mineral oil capsules as placebo (1000 mg) for ingestion in the morning, with water for 60 day
Dietary supplement

Design outcomes

Primary

MeasureTime frame
Improvement of acne lesions on the face, with reduction in the number of characteristic lesions: comedones, papules and pustules.

Secondary

MeasureTime frame
Improvement of nutritional, biochemical-inflammatory and metabolic profile. Reduction of fat percentage, body mass index, insulin resistance, with reduction of the glucose to insulin ratio, by HOMA-IR; reduction of blood concentration of free testosterone, C-reactive protein, subjective evaluation, tumor necrosis factor, fructosamine. Increased blood concentration of serum zinc and magnesium.
